Sky Sports will be free to all Virgin Media TV customers for one weekend this month.

From 6am on the 24th September through to 6am on the 26th September Sky Sports 1-4, Sky Sports News and Sky Sports HD 1 & 2 (HD versions only available to customers with an HD box) will be free to all TV customers.

The free weekend will include the following LIVE football games:

Man City vs. Everton (Sat 12:45pm)
QPR vs. Aston Villa (Sun 4pm)
Cardiff vs. Leicester (Sun 1:15pm)
Dunfermline vs. Rangers (Sat 12:45pm)
Plus three La Liga games (fixtures TBA)
